For our cold climate, the top priorities are air sealing and adding attic insulation to at least R-49, as heat rises and escapes there first. You should also evaluate basement rim joists and crawl spaces, as sealing these areas prevents cold drafts from entering living spaces. Blown-in cellulose or fiberglass are excellent choices for attics, as they conform well to irregular spaces in older homes.

Proper air sealing and insulation keep your attic space cold, which prevents snow on your roof from melting unevenly and refreezing at the eaves to form ice dams. It also reduces warm, moist indoor air from reaching the attic where it can condense, leading to mold and rot. Ensuring adequate attic ventilation (soffit and ridge vents) in conjunction with insulation is critical for managing moisture in our climate.
